어카운트 서버를 만들었는데 코드에는 아무 이상이 없는데도
Access denied for user라면서 접속이 안되서
pthread 라이브러리 (kse)를 빼놓고 컴파일을 하니까
문제없이 db 서버에 접속을 합니다.. 프비에서 mysql 라이브러리와
pthread 라이브러리가 서로 충돌이라도 하는건가요?
이런 현상을 경험해보신분 계시면 답변 부탁드리겠습니다..
linux도 freebsd의 pthread를 사용하는지.. 요새 저두 thread에서 res_query를 날리면.. 에러값이 리턴되네요.. thread를 걷어내면 상관 없구요.
thread에서 socket 관련 library를 쓰면 에러가 생기는 것 같네요.
음.. linux 7.3버젼은 문제가 없어요.. 8.0 넘어가면서(kernel-2.4.18-14이상) 문제가 생기는 것 같군요.. 님도 그 freebsd 최신 버젼 대신에 옛날 것을 사용하는 게 나을듯 한데요? 그 문제가 아직 해결이 안된듯 하군요.. 지금 제가 커널을 새로운 걸 받아서 컴파일 해도 똑같네요..
비슷한 문제가 아닌지...
그래서 저도 7.3대 버젼을 사용하려고 하는데요.. 님도 그때 만든 freebsd를 사용하시는 것이 나을듯하네요.
linux도 freebsd의 pthread를 사용하는지.. 요새 저두 t
linux도 freebsd의 pthread를 사용하는지.. 요새 저두 thread에서 res_query를 날리면.. 에러값이 리턴되네요.. thread를 걷어내면 상관 없구요.
thread에서 socket 관련 library를 쓰면 에러가 생기는 것 같네요.
음.. linux 7.3버젼은 문제가 없어요.. 8.0 넘어가면서(kernel-2.4.18-14이상) 문제가 생기는 것 같군요.. 님도 그 freebsd 최신 버젼 대신에 옛날 것을 사용하는 게 나을듯 한데요? 그 문제가 아직 해결이 안된듯 하군요.. 지금 제가 커널을 새로운 걸 받아서 컴파일 해도 똑같네요..
비슷한 문제가 아닌지...
그래서 저도 7.3대 버젼을 사용하려고 하는데요.. 님도 그때 만든 freebsd를 사용하시는 것이 나을듯하네요.
kse면 5.0일텐데 5.0을 사용하신다면 4.x 에서 해 보시는 것이
kse면 5.0일텐데 5.0을 사용하신다면 4.x 에서 해 보시는 것이 좋겠습니다.
아직은 kse가 잘 된 상태가 아니고 아직 pthread 급 지원이 안될 텐데요.
4.x에서 -pthread 플래그로 컴파일하는 것이면 KSE가 아닙니다.
--
익스펙토 페트로눔
댓글 달기